Qualifications:

  • Current Florida DOH license as a School Psychologist (required)
  • Masters or specialist-level degree in School Psychology or a related field
  • Previous experience working in K-12 educational settings is highly valued
  • Strong knowledge of assessment tools, intervention strategies, and special education regulations
  • Excellent communication, organization, and collaboration skills

Responsibilities:

  • Conduct comprehensive psychological and educational evaluations for students
  • Participate in the development of individualized education plans (IEPs) and collaborate with multidisciplinary teams
  • Provide direct counseling and intervention services to students as needed
  • Consult with teachers, administrators, and families to develop strategies and interventions that foster student success
  • Contribute to crisis intervention and prevention programs within the school environment
  • Maintain clear, professional documentation and comply with applicable laws and policies
